Application Support Developer

Toronto, ON, Canada

Founded in 2017, TripArc is a $750 million privately held company powers the top Travel Agencies and Tour Operators in North America. Our expansive and growing network empowers seamless access to a comprehensive range of travel options and services globally with over $750 million transactions annually - all at the industry’s best rates.

As an industry leader in technology, purchasing, finance, HR and marketing, we know how to deliver solutions to travel professionals in the most effective way possible. With deep experience in partnering with two leading brands in the luxury travel space – Kensington Tours and Travel Edge – TripArc has real insight into the needs of tour operators and travel agencies today.

TripArc’s goals are simple. To make our network of over 1400 travel entities more profitable, efficient and help them create truly unique travel for their clients.

The Role 

This role is a blend of client support and development, with approximately 50% of your time dedicated to on-call/support work. During this time, you will actively interact with clients to understand and resolve their specific application issues, implement workarounds, and fix bugs directly in the database. The other 50% of your time will be spent on code bug fixes and developing smaller new features. This role does require providing support over weekends if necessary.

Our Stack 

We build our software on the Microsoft stack. Our web-based platforms utilize modern JavaScript frameworks such as Blazor and Angular (mostly) over a Microsoft .NET Core MVC application base. We implement RESTful WebAPIs to interact with our relational database systems (such as SQL Server) using the Entity Framework. Additionally, our custom-built APIs also reach into our CMS and caching middleware. Other technologies we work with include SOLR, Redis, Kubernetes, MongoDB, Couchbase, Docker, Cloudinary, GraphQL, Ingenico, AJAX, HTML5, and Bootstrap. We use the VS 2022 IDE, VS Code, or Rider for development. We are currently upgrading and migrating to a microservices architecture and the latest automated build tools, and this role will offer people we hire the opportunity to be involved in evaluating our options and defining the optimal approach to implementation.
